About Heath
Heath Ceramics is a California company making dinnerware and architectural tiles of good and enduring design for over 75 years. We are design-led, with the mission of creating products of beauty and integrity, while designing, manufacturing, and running our business in a way that's better for society and our planet. Our products are designed, manufactured, and sold in our two California factories and four showrooms, ensuring accountability in our process, from beginning to end. As a Certified B Corp, we maintain high standards of social responsibility, environmental performance, and transparency. We believe in the benefits of local manufacturing and support a community of people committed to and inspired by the process of designing, making, and sharing. We believe in providing a living wage, full health and welfare benefits, and a place for meaningful work.
Position Summary
We have a unique space called the Heath Newsstand in our San Francisco location. It is an evolving concept space that enables Heath to interact with the Mission District community on dynamic levels. The Heath Newsstand is a separate yet intrinsically connected part of the Heath showroom experience in San Francisco.
Expanding on some of the magazines and books we already carry in our showrooms, it features publication on food and design, a variety of magazines and newspapers, international publications and like any good newsstand, it offers refreshments and snacks. The Newsstand has something for everyone, including our local neighbors and visitors.
